Jiangxi University for the Aged Address
Jiangxi University for the Aged Address: No.33/KLOC-0, Yangming Road, donghu district, Nanchang.

Jiangxi University for the Aged, formerly known as Jiangxi Old Comrade University, was established with the approval of Jiangxi Provincial People's Government in May 1985. The school building is located on the east side of the rostrum of Nanchang Bayi Square. 200 1 10 school moved into the comprehensive building of Jiangxi provincial government, with a school building area of 1800 square meters, with 4 ordinary classrooms and 5 special classrooms for computer, electronic piano, literature, sports and multimedia.

During the menstrual period of 2002 10, the Jiangxi provincial government agreed to rename Jiangxi University of Veterans as Jiangxi University for the Aged, and in September 2007, it was listed as a management institution with reference to the Civil Service Law. 2065438+August 2007, the school moved to Yangming Road 133 (the former provincial public security department compound), with a building area of 33,600 square meters.

Jiangxi University for the Aged was established in Nanchang on May 2nd, 1985.
